Samsung has cut OVER $1,000 off the price of this 65-inch 4K TV ahead of Black Friday

October 26, 2024
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Black Friday TV deals are just around the corner, and some have already started launching some pretty crazy discounts. For one, Samsung has cut $1,100 off the price of this 65-inch QN90C QLED 4K TV, offering buyers 39% off the unit’s MSRP.

The QN90C includes just about everything you would want in a premium-level TV, from its high-quality Quantum OLED display to its inclusion of HDR, adaptive gaming, filmmaker mode, and other useful features. It also comes with Samsung’s AI enhancement tech, along with the smooth 120Hz refresh rate that’s become necessary for modern gaming.

If this doesn’t seem like the deal for you, it’s worth noting that there are a ton of early Black Friday deals from Samsung that might suit your needs even better.

✅Recommended if: you want a TV with a high refresh rate for fast-paced media and gaming; you’re looking for a good deal on a premium-level 4K TV; you’ve liked Samsung TVs you’ve owned in the past.

❌Skip this deal if: you need either a smaller or larger TV than this one; you aren’t looking to spend over $1,500 on a TV; you want a TV with a traditional headphone output, rather than just a digital optical out.

Samsung is typically a safe bet when going for premium devices, and TVs are no exception. As such, the QN90C offers a high-quality QLED display and a swath of features, from HDR and contrast and depth enhancers to AI upscaling that significantly improves picture quality. It also comes with the Samsung Gaming Hub for easy access to top console picks, and a few other gaming features to further enhance the gaming experience.

For those with sensitive eyes, this TV also includes an EyeComfort option within the Adaptive Picture feature, and a massively customizable set of picture and audio options. As for connectivity, the QN90C has four HDMI ports, each with 120Hz capabilities, two USB ports, an ethernet port, and a digital optical output.

Notably, you can find the QN90C’s sizes ranging from 43 to 85 inches, though none are getting as big of a discount as the 65-inch configuration.
